Industrial Applications & Usage Scenarios
This Alkaline Metal Surface Disposal Agent finds critical application in metal processing factories, particularly for zinc alloy workpieces requiring thorough degreasing before plating, painting, or assembly. Its soak cleaning mechanism makes it ideal for complex geometries where manual cleaning struggles to reach, ensuring uniform surface preparation for reliable downstream processes.
Key Properties That Matter for Zinc Alloy Processing
The colorless liquid formulation ensures no staining or discoloration of sensitive zinc alloy surfaces—a critical factor for aesthetic and functional components. Its alkaline nature provides superior saponification of machining oils without causing material etching, while the integrated rust-inhibiting additives create a temporary protective layer during intermediate storage. The liquid form allows for easy concentration adjustment, adapting to varying soil loads and workpiece sizes.

Storage & Handling
- Store in a cool, dry, well-ventilated area, sealed and away from direct sunlight.
- Keep away from incompatible materials, food and feed sources.
- Handle with appropriate personal protective equipment (gloves, goggles, lab coat).
- Follow good industrial hygiene practices. Avoid inhalation and skin contact.
- Refer to MSDS for detailed storage and safety instructions.
